Grammy award-winning singer Mariah Carey has expressed that she suffers from, “low self-esteem.”

Many super stars suffered from low self-esteem even though they mean the world to their fans. As a child tennis champion, Serena Williams suffered from self-esteem issues as she was always in her sister’s shadow. The iconic Oprah Winfrey suffered from self-esteem issues as well from a young age after being raped and abused. It would seem that there’s a sometimes harsh price to pay to be famous.

In an interview with Page Six, Carey expressed her feelings about her self-esteem, saying, ” I just feel like I am a regular human being and I deserve the same respect as anybody else. I have always had low self-esteem, and people do not recognize that.”

Social media and the people you may surround yourself by has a huge effect on self-esteem and can often cause people to go into a dark place. On that Carey says, “I do think to myself, ‘Did they mean this? Or do they not really mean it?’ And that is with everybody — it is not just with three people or just one.”

Carey explains how being biracial and not knowing where she fits in contributed to her low self-esteem. However, she says, “music became such a big part of my life because it helped me overcome those issues.”

Starting out in the music industry was tough for Carey. She remembers, “making demos in the middle of the night, sleeping on the floor in the studio, being broke with no food.”

Mariah Carey is currently touring with Lionel Richie for the All The Hits Tour.
